Question 1: A) What is the measure of the amount of matter in an object?

  • Answer: mass

Question 2: A) How much force in Newtons is required to accelerate a 5 kg bowling ball at 2 m/s²?

  • To find the force, you can use Newton's second law: \( F = m \times a \).
  • \( F = 5 , \text{kg} \times 2 , \text{m/s}^2 = 10 , \text{N} \)
  • Answer: 10 N

Question 3: A) Which statement correctly applies to a car that changes its velocity over a period of time?

  • If a car changes its velocity, there must be a net force acting on it.
  • Answer: A nonzero net force is acting on it.
